    Can the rear hatch glass mechanism trigger the "trunk lid open" warning?

    A while back did some work on the rear hatch glass on mom's '03 525iT, and ever since then the "trunk lid open" warning has appeared about 10 seconds after driving anywhere after starting the engine. The warning goes away after a short time, only to return the next time you drive the car. I don't recall the exact series of events that led up to this, but I recall working in the hatch area a couple times to replace trunk struts - once to install some "good" used ones and once again to install some new ones. At some point I also adjusted the locking mechanism for the glass because it wasn't coming snug against the rubber seal and was rattling. I don't think I've work on the main hatch latch at all that I can recall. I've also tried the "reset" method of tripping both latches to the second click with the window/hatch open but no luck.

    So is the problem possibly with the glass? Or is the warning only triggered by the hatch? I looked in the owner's manual and there's no info on it.

    Not from what I recall. All of my hatch wiring has broken at this point however, so I have all sorts of weird issues with my hatch.

    Everytime the car wakes up the glass popper activates and opens the glass, neither of the exterior buttons work to open the glass and the wiper of course doesn't work either. Wiring is where I'd start.

    My guess is broken wires at the hatch hinge. My winter beater is doing this now also.

    I just tested it out on my '99 540iT. Driving off with the glass popped open did indeed trigger the warning in the OBC.
